Russia Automotive Crankshaft market currently, in 2023, has witnessed an HHI of 1093, Which has increased slightly as compared to the HHI of 1089 in 2017. The market is moving towards highly competitive. Herfindahl index measures the competitiveness of exporting countries. The range lies from 0 to 10000, where a lower index number represents a larger number of players or exporting countries in the market while a large index number means fewer numbers of players or countries exporting in the market.

The Russia Automotive Crankshaft Market is experiencing several key trends. One significant trend is the increasing demand for lightweight and durable crankshafts to improve fuel efficiency and reduce emissions in vehicles. This has led to a growing adoption of advanced materials such as forged steel and carbon fiber composites in crankshaft manufacturing. Another notable trend is the rising preference for electric vehicles (EVs) and hybrid vehicles in Russia, driving the need for specialized crankshafts to meet the unique requirements of these alternative powertrain systems. Furthermore, the market is witnessing a shift towards automated manufacturing processes and the integration of smart technologies to enhance production efficiency and quality control in crankshaft manufacturing plants. Overall, these trends are shaping the Russia Automotive Crankshaft Market towards innovation and sustainability.
The Russia Automotive Crankshaft Market faces several challenges, including fluctuating raw material prices, increasing competition from international manufacturers, and uncertain economic conditions. The volatility in raw material prices, particularly steel and alloys used in crankshaft manufacturing, can impact production costs and profit margins for domestic manufacturers. Additionally, the presence of global automotive companies in the market intensifies competition, leading to pricing pressures and the need for continuous innovation to stay competitive. Economic instability and geopolitical factors in Russia can also impact consumer demand for vehicles, affecting the overall demand for crankshafts. Overall, navigating these challenges requires strategic planning, cost management, and a focus on quality to ensure sustainability and growth in the Russia Automotive Crankshaft Market.

Government policies related to the Russia Automotive Crankshaft Market primarily focus on promoting domestic production and ensuring compliance with environmental regulations. The Russian government has implemented measures such as import tariffs and incentives to encourage the local manufacturing of automotive components, including crankshafts, in order to boost the domestic industry and reduce reliance on imports. Additionally, there are stringent regulations in place to enforce emissions standards and promote the use of more environmentally friendly technologies in the automotive sector, which indirectly impacts the production and usage of crankshafts. Overall, the government`s policies aim to support the growth and competitiveness of the Russia Automotive Crankshaft Market while also addressing environmental concerns in the industry.
